首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

linux查看数据库信息

基础概念

Linux系统中查看数据库信息通常涉及到使用命令行工具来访问和管理数据库。常见的数据库管理系统(DBMS)如MySQL、PostgreSQL、MongoDB等,都有相应的命令行工具或接口。

相关优势

  1. 命令行界面:提供快速、直接的操作方式,适合自动化脚本和远程管理。
  2. 灵活性:可以通过各种命令和选项来定制查询和输出。
  3. 跨平台:大多数数据库管理工具都支持Linux系统。

类型

  1. MySQL/MariaDB:使用mysqlmariadb命令行客户端。
  2. PostgreSQL:使用psql命令行客户端。
  3. MongoDB:使用mongo shell。
  4. SQLite:使用sqlite3命令行工具。

应用场景

  • 系统管理员:监控和维护数据库。
  • 开发人员:调试和查询数据库数据。
  • 运维团队:自动化数据库管理和监控。

示例代码

MySQL/MariaDB

代码语言:txt
复制
# 连接到MySQL服务器
mysql -u username -p

# 查看数据库列表
SHOW DATABASES;

# 选择数据库
USE database_name;

# 查看表列表
SHOW TABLES;

PostgreSQL

代码语言:txt
复制
# 连接到PostgreSQL服务器
psql -U username -d database_name

# 查看数据库列表
\l

# 查看表列表
\dt

MongoDB

代码语言:txt
复制
# 连接到MongoDB服务器
mongo

# 查看数据库列表
show dbs

# 切换到某个数据库
use database_name

# 查看集合列表
show collections

SQLite

代码语言:txt
复制
# 连接到SQLite数据库文件
sqlite3 database_name.db

# 查看表列表
.tables

遇到的问题及解决方法

问题:无法连接到数据库服务器

原因

  • 数据库服务器未启动。
  • 网络连接问题。
  • 用户名或密码错误。

解决方法

  • 确保数据库服务器已启动并运行。
  • 检查网络连接是否正常。
  • 确认用户名和密码是否正确。

问题:权限不足

原因

  • 用户没有足够的权限访问数据库。

解决方法

  • 使用具有足够权限的用户登录。
  • 在数据库中为用户分配相应的权限。

问题:命令行工具未安装

原因

  • 系统中未安装相应的数据库命令行工具。

解决方法

  • 安装所需的数据库命令行工具,例如:
    • MySQL/MariaDB: sudo apt-get install mysql-client
    • PostgreSQL: sudo apt-get install postgresql-client
    • MongoDB: sudo apt-get install mongodb-clients
    • SQLite: 通常随Linux系统自带,无需额外安装。

参考链接

通过以上信息,您可以更好地理解如何在Linux系统中查看和管理数据库信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

相关资讯

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券